In the distant future, society has crumbled. Dark forces now rule the land, keeping all humans
under their oppressive thumbs.

In the darkness of the shadows and whispered on the winds, there is talk of rebellion. In
the swamps, a small band has formed, determined to regain their freedom with the help of one
incredible weapona weapon of technology. It is the mystical Elephant, and whoever
masters it holds the key to freedomor defeat.

One young man, determined to avenge the death of his family, sets out to join the rebellion
and find Elephant. What he discovers will change everything.

Fred Thomas Saberhagen, a native of Chicago, Illinois, served with the U.S. Air Force then worked as an electronics technician and as an astronomy writer for the Encyclopedia Britannica. He began writing science fiction for Galaxy in 1961. His first novel, The Golden People, was published in 1964. He is most renowned for the Berserker® series of stories and novels. He lives with his wife, Joan Spicci, in Albuquerque, New Mexico.

Raymond Todd is an actor-director in the theater, a poet, a jazz trombonist, and a documentary filmmaker who lives in New York.
